What size vase fits a 20 inch Norfolk pine bush?

A short 6 to 8 inch vessel holds it right out of the box, because the bush stays bare for about 6 inches before the branches start. The bare base sits in the vessel while the full needles show above the rim. Nothing to trim, though the wired base cuts shorter if you want.

Are these Norfolk pine bushes Real Touch?

Real touch is an industry term that means different things from item to item. On this Norfolk pine it refers to both the look and the feel, the needles are soft and bendable with a realistic touch, not the stiff, scratchy plastic you get on cheaper artificial pine.

What is the difference between a bush and a stem?

A bush is a fuller, shorter form with many branches from one base, while a single stem is taller and narrower. This bush has seventeen short branches, so it fills more space per piece. It is built for filling and layering rather than standing tall in a vase.

Is this good for filling out wreaths and arrangements?

Yes, that is what it does best, because the seventeen branches tuck into gaps and add full green fast. The wired branches bend to whatever angle the spot needs, and one bush covers space that would take several single stems.

How big is this Norfolk pine bush?

It is 20 inches, fuller than it is tall, with seventeen branches starting about 6 inches up the base. That makes it a short, full filler for low vessels, wreaths, and layering behind taller stems, rather than a tall statement piece.

Can it be bent or trimmed?

Yes. There is wire through the base and branches, so you can bend each branch to fill a gap and cut the base shorter for a small vessel. Shaping the branches keeps it looking natural rather than flat.

For Silk Stems:

  • Spray with Canned Air
  • Gently wipe with soap and water on a rag.

For Real Touch Stems:

  • Spray with Canned Air
  • Gently wipe with a barely damp microfiber cloth, or use an unscented baby wipe.
